数据库技术的重要特点是什么
-
数据库技术的重要特点主要包括以下几点:
-
数据集中存储和管理:数据库技术可以将大量数据集中存储在一个地方,并提供方便的管理和访问方式。通过使用数据库管理系统(DBMS),可以对数据进行组织、存储和管理,确保数据的一致性和完整性。
-
数据的共享和共同访问:数据库技术使得多个用户可以同时访问和共享数据库中的数据。这样可以避免数据的重复存储和冗余,提高数据的利用率和共享性。同时,数据库技术还可以实现对数据的权限控制,确保只有授权的用户可以访问和修改数据。
-
数据的一致性和完整性:数据库技术可以通过事务处理和数据约束等机制,确保数据的一致性和完整性。事务处理可以保证多个操作的原子性,即要么全部执行成功,要么全部回滚。数据约束可以定义数据的有效范围和关系,避免数据的不一致和错误。
-
数据的高效检索和查询:数据库技术可以通过索引和查询优化等技术,实现高效的数据检索和查询。索引可以加快数据的查找速度,查询优化可以通过选择合适的查询计划和执行方式,提高查询的效率。
-
数据的安全性和可靠性:数据库技术可以通过备份和恢复等机制,保证数据的安全性和可靠性。通过定期备份数据库,可以在数据丢失或损坏时进行恢复。此外,数据库技术还可以实现数据的加密和访问控制,提高数据的安全性。
综上所述,数据库技术的重要特点包括数据集中存储和管理、数据的共享和共同访问、数据的一致性和完整性、数据的高效检索和查询、数据的安全性和可靠性等。这些特点使得数据库成为现代信息系统中不可或缺的核心技术。
1年前 -
-
数据库技术的重要特点主要体现在以下几个方面:
-
数据共享和集中管理:数据库技术能够实现多用户对数据的并发访问,不同用户可以同时对数据库中的数据进行读写操作。同时,数据库能够集中管理各种数据,并提供一致性和完整性的保证,确保数据的安全和可靠性。
-
数据独立性和逻辑独立性:数据库技术能够实现数据与应用程序的解耦,使得应用程序不受数据存储方式和结构的影响。数据独立性包括物理独立性和逻辑独立性,物理独立性指数据的存储和管理与具体的存储介质无关,逻辑独立性指数据的逻辑结构与应用程序无关。
-
数据的持久性和可恢复性:数据库技术能够将数据持久地存储在磁盘等介质中,即使在系统崩溃或断电等异常情况下,也能够通过日志和恢复机制将数据恢复到之前的状态,确保数据的持久性和可靠性。
-
数据的一致性和完整性:数据库技术能够通过事务的机制来保证数据的一致性和完整性。事务是一组操作的逻辑单元,要么全部执行成功,要么全部不执行。通过事务的隔离性、原子性、一致性和持久性等特性,可以保证数据的正确性和完整性。
-
数据的高效性和可扩展性:数据库技术通过索引、查询优化、数据压缩等技术手段,提高了数据的访问效率。同时,数据库技术还支持分布式数据库和集群等技术,能够实现数据的水平和垂直扩展,满足大规模数据存储和处理的需求。
综上所述,数据库技术的重要特点包括数据共享和集中管理、数据独立性和逻辑独立性、数据的持久性和可恢复性、数据的一致性和完整性、数据的高效性和可扩展性等。这些特点使得数据库成为现代信息系统中不可或缺的关键技术。
1年前 -
-
数据库技术的重要特点包括以下几个方面:
-
数据共享和集中管理:数据库技术可以将数据集中存储在一个地方,实现数据的共享和统一管理。通过数据库,不同的应用程序和用户可以访问同一份数据,避免了数据冗余和数据不一致的问题。
-
数据独立性:数据库技术实现了数据与应用程序的逻辑独立性和物理独立性。逻辑独立性指的是应用程序可以独立于数据的物理存储结构进行开发和维护,而物理独立性则指的是可以在不影响应用程序的情况下改变数据的物理存储结构。
-
数据一致性和完整性:数据库技术通过事务管理和数据约束来保证数据的一致性和完整性。事务管理可以保证一组操作要么全部执行成功,要么全部执行失败,从而保证数据的一致性;而数据约束可以限制数据的取值范围和关系,防止不符合业务规则的数据进入数据库。
-
数据安全性:数据库技术通过权限管理、加密和备份恢复等手段来保证数据的安全性。权限管理可以控制用户对数据库对象的访问权限,保护数据不被未授权的用户访问;加密可以对敏感数据进行加密存储,防止数据泄露;备份恢复可以将数据库的副本存储在不同的位置,以防止数据丢失。
-
数据的高效存储和访问:数据库技术通过索引、查询优化和存储优化等手段来提高数据的存储和访问效率。索引可以加快数据的查找速度;查询优化可以通过选择合适的查询计划来提高查询性能;存储优化可以通过压缩、分区和归档等手段来减少存储空间的占用。
-
数据的持久化和可恢复性:数据库技术可以将数据持久化地存储在磁盘上,并提供数据的备份和恢复功能。数据的持久化可以确保数据在系统关闭或重启后不会丢失;数据的备份和恢复功能可以保证在数据丢失或损坏时能够及时恢复数据。
-
数据的并发控制和事务管理:数据库技术可以支持多用户的并发访问,并通过并发控制和事务管理来保证数据的一致性和并发性。并发控制可以避免多个用户同时修改同一份数据造成的冲突;事务管理可以保证一组操作要么全部执行成功,要么全部执行失败,从而保证数据的一致性。
1年前 -